We've been waiting since June for this restaurant to open, and boy has it been worth the wait! We start off with the Roasted Red Pepper & Spinach Arancini. It was delicious. The red pepper sauce compliments the goat cheese perfectly. We then ordered the Burrata and Arrabbiata pizzas. The Burrata is what you would expect, very saucy with slices of melted mozzarella and fresh basil. Very good. The Arrabbiata was also very good. Not slices but seems like it was shredded mozzarella (still very good) same sauce but the addition of calabrian chilies gave it a distinct flavor and mild spiciness. We end our dinner with the Olive Oil Grande Marnier Cake. Absolutely delicious, we were blown away. Mainly because the desserts are not made in house, so for it to still be that good is amazing. The flavor profile is like an orange creamsicle with a slight undertone of salty olive, the cake was very moist and dense as well. We'd happily return.

I'll start with my only con- the pasta comes out on very wide, shallow bowls and cools pretty quickly. Positives- We were there on a Friday evening. Although it was just two of us our hostess let us switch from a 2 top to a 4 top where we could look upon the river view. Bonus- Brooke arrived quickly with the menus and took our drink orders immediately. She was professional, personable and experienced. The bartender, Jessica, made the PERFECT appletini. We both ordered pasta dishes (pictured) and when they were hot (even warm) they were delicious. Next time I'll ask them to leave off the prosciutto, it makes it a little too salty. I hope everyone gives this place time to settle in. To me, after reading the previous reviews, they've made a few small adjustments and improved the experience. I'm excited to go back and try the pizza!
